English: A Moldovan Soldier from Company A, 22nd Peacekeeping Battalion, takes a mock bandit into custody as part of an exercise designed to evaluate unit skills in international peacekeeping at Moldova's Bulboaca training facility, Aug. 19, 2010. During the exercise, North Carolina Army National Guard Soldiers helped the Moldovans sharpen their peacekeeping skills in advance of a 2012 NATO evaluation. |
